网站打不开用什么浏览器小百姓这个网站谁做的

张小明 2026/3/2 18:18:20
网站打不开用什么浏览器,小百姓这个网站谁做的,为什么不建议学python,网站建设企业关键词在开始深入学习Kubernetes#xff08;简称K8s#xff09;的世界时#xff0c;我们首先要了解一些核心概念#xff0c;就像盖房子需要打好地基一样#xff0c;掌握Pod、Node和Cluster这些概念#xff0c;是我们理解K8s基本组成和工作原理的关键。接下来#xff0c;就让我…在开始深入学习Kubernetes简称K8s的世界时我们首先要了解一些核心概念就像盖房子需要打好地基一样掌握Pod、Node和Cluster这些概念是我们理解K8s基本组成和工作原理的关键。接下来就让我们一起揭开这些概念的神秘面纱。目录Pod、Node和Cluster的概念和作用Pod的概念和作用Node的概念和作用Cluster的概念和作用使用YAML文件创建Pod编写YAML文件创建Pod验证Pod的创建避坑Pod创建失败的常见原因及解决办法镜像拉取失败资源不足网络问题总结 系列专栏导航Pod、Node和Cluster的概念和作用Pod的概念和作用Pod是K8s中最小的可部署和可管理的计算单元。可以把Pod想象成一个“小盒子”这个盒子里装着一个或多个紧密相关的容器。这些容器共享网络命名空间、存储卷等资源就好像它们住在同一间屋子里彼此之间可以很方便地进行通信和资源共享。Pod的作用非常重要它为容器提供了一个独立的运行环境。比如在一个Web应用中可能会有一个Web服务器容器和一个日志收集容器它们可以被放在同一个Pod中。这样Web服务器产生的日志可以直接被日志收集容器获取和处理而不需要通过网络进行复杂的通信。以下是一个简单的Pod YAML文件示例apiVersion:v1kind:Podmetadata:name:my-podspec:containers:-name:nginx-containerimage:nginx:1.14.2ports:-containerPort:80在这个示例中我们定义了一个名为my-pod的Pod它包含一个名为nginx-container的容器使用的镜像是nginx:1.14.2并暴露了80端口。Node的概念和作用Node是K8s集群中的一个工作节点它可以是物理机或虚拟机。可以把Node想象成一个“工作车间”Pod就像是在这个车间里工作的“工人小组”。每个Node都有一定的资源如CPU、内存和存储等这些资源可以被分配给运行在该Node上的Pod使用。Node的主要作用是运行Pod并为Pod提供所需的资源和环境。K8s会根据Node的资源使用情况和调度策略将Pod分配到合适的Node上运行。例如当一个Node的资源已经接近饱和时K8s就不会再将新的Pod分配到这个Node上而是会选择其他资源充足的Node。Cluster的概念和作用Cluster是由多个Node组成的集合它是K8s管理的一个整体。可以把Cluster想象成一个“大工厂”里面有多个“工作车间”Node每个车间里又有多个“工人小组”Pod。Cluster提供了一个统一的管理和调度平台使得用户可以方便地管理和控制整个集群中的资源和应用。Cluster的作用是实现资源的统一管理和调度提高应用的可用性和可靠性。例如当一个Node出现故障时K8s可以自动将该Node上的Pod迁移到其他正常的Node上从而保证应用的正常运行。使用YAML文件创建Pod编写YAML文件在前面我们已经看到了一个简单的Pod YAML文件示例下面我们来详细解释一下这个文件的各个部分。apiVersion指定K8s API的版本不同的版本可能会有不同的功能和特性。kind指定对象的类型这里是Pod。metadata包含对象的元数据如名称、标签等。name字段指定了Pod的名称。spec定义了Pod的规格包括容器的信息、存储卷、网络等。containers一个数组包含了Pod中所有的容器。name容器的名称。image容器使用的镜像。ports容器暴露的端口。创建Pod编写好YAML文件后我们可以使用kubectl命令来创建Pod。假设我们的YAML文件名为my-pod.yaml可以使用以下命令创建Podkubectl apply -f my-pod.yaml这个命令会将YAML文件中的配置应用到K8s集群中从而创建一个新的Pod。验证Pod的创建创建Pod后我们可以使用以下命令来验证Pod是否创建成功kubectl get pods如果Pod创建成功会显示Pod的名称、状态、重启次数等信息。避坑Pod创建失败的常见原因及解决办法镜像拉取失败原因可能是镜像名称错误、镜像仓库不可访问或没有权限访问镜像仓库。解决办法检查镜像名称是否正确确保镜像仓库可以正常访问并检查是否有访问镜像仓库的权限。可以使用kubectl describe pod pod-name命令查看Pod的详细信息其中会包含镜像拉取失败的具体原因。资源不足原因Node的资源如CPU、内存不足无法满足Pod的资源请求。解决办法查看Node的资源使用情况使用kubectl top nodes命令可以查看各个Node的CPU和内存使用情况。如果资源不足可以考虑添加新的Node或调整Pod的资源请求。网络问题原因Pod无法正常访问网络可能是网络配置错误或网络插件有问题。解决办法检查网络配置是否正确确保网络插件正常工作。可以使用kubectl describe pod pod-name命令查看Pod的网络相关信息排查网络问题。总结通过本节的学习我们理解了Pod、Node和Cluster的概念和作用。Pod是K8s中最小的可部署单元Node是运行Pod的工作节点Cluster是由多个Node组成的统一管理平台。我们还学会了使用YAML文件创建Pod并了解了Pod创建失败的常见原因及解决办法。掌握了这些内容后下一节我们将深入学习K8s的其他核心概念进一步完善对本章K8s基础入门主题的认知。 系列专栏导航 《深入浅出K8s》其他专栏衔接 博客概览《程序员技术成长导航专栏汇总》
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

企业网站引导页模板舟山建设技术学校网站

CreamInstaller实战指南:3步搞定游戏DLC智能解锁 【免费下载链接】CreamApi 项目地址: https://gitcode.com/gh_mirrors/cr/CreamApi 想要畅玩心仪游戏的DLC内容却不想手动配置复杂文件?CreamInstaller正是你需要的解决方案。这款自动化工具能够…

张小明 2026/2/5 20:15:58 网站建设

虹口专业网站建设网站建设流程 文档

Qwen3-VL-8B:多模态大模型能力跃升 【免费下载链接】Qwen3-VL-8B-Instruct 项目地址: https://ai.gitcode.com/hf_mirrors/Qwen/Qwen3-VL-8B-Instruct 多模态人工智能领域再迎突破——Qwen3-VL-8B-Instruct模型正式发布,凭借视觉代理、空间感知、…

张小明 2026/1/23 15:33:48 网站建设

俄罗斯军事新闻最新消息长沙seo步骤

一:什么是Dubbo1:Dubbo的背景2018年阿里巴巴把这个框架捐献给了 Apache 基金会,正式更名为Apache Dubbo最新版本为Dubbo3.2。Apache Dubbo 是一款易用、高性能的 WEB 和 RPC 框架,同时为构建企业级微服务提供服务发现、流量治理、…

张小明 2026/1/16 9:03:58 网站建设

flsah在网站开发中的作用宝安中心医院上班时间

第一章:供应链预测Agent的核心价值与应用场景在现代企业运营中,供应链管理的复杂性持续上升,传统预测方法难以应对多变的市场需求与外部扰动。供应链预测Agent作为一种基于人工智能的自动化决策系统,能够实时分析历史数据、市场趋…

张小明 2026/1/16 9:01:57 网站建设

南京建设网站公司网站新手建设html5网站

ESP32音频开发终极指南:从零构建智能语音设备实战教程 【免费下载链接】ESP32-audioI2S Play mp3 files from SD via I2S 项目地址: https://gitcode.com/gh_mirrors/es/ESP32-audioI2S 你是否想过在ESP32上实现高品质音频播放?ESP32-audioI2S库为…

张小明 2026/1/16 8:59:56 网站建设